Monday, 12th June 2017, 05:30 PM IST In 2013, ‘Bombay Talkies’, which was a collection that celebrated the 100 years of Indian Cinema and consisted of four short films was made by the ace film makers like Karan Johar, Dibakar Banerjee, Zoya Akhtar and Anurag Kashyap. This time around, producer Ashi Dua is back again with the same set of film makers. According to a leading daily, producer Ashi Dua is back with another collaborative effort. “It won’t be called ‘Bombay Talkies 2’ for sure,” she points out, adding that the tentative title is ‘Love and Lust’. “I went back to all the four directors but was ready to approach other filmmakers had any one from the original line-up had turned me down. But they immediately agreed and I couldn’t be happier,” she says. Zoya and Dibakar have completed their films whereas Karan and Anurag films are yet to be shot. Zoya’s film will feature Bhumi Pednekar, Neil Bhoopalam and Rasika Duggal, Dibakar’s film will feature Manisha Koirala in a never before role. The second instalment is expected to hit screens by the year-end or early next year.
